Using basic heat transfer rules I have determined how much heat will enter a room on the "design day". I have also added the amount of heat rejected from equipment in the room to determine the cooling load on the air handling unit responsible for cooling the room to a predetermined temperature. Now let's say that my total heat dissipation is 100kW, why has the vendor come back to me with a unit that has a potential cooling load of 150kW? Is this because I have only analyzed the one system (the room) and they have taken the unit as a second system and determined how much cooling is required to cool the outside air? Can anyone explain this? Thank you for your help, it is always appreciated.





RE: AHU Sizing
-Latent load from people
-Outdoor air sensible & latent load
-Heat gain from the supply air fan
-Heat gain from the return air fan
-Heat gain from supply air ductwork portion in unconditioned soace
- Heat gain from return air ductwork in unconditioned space
- Infiltration (sensible & latent) if any
- Heat gain from lights
The latent capacity of package units may be more than you require but you have to accept it to meet the sensible load.
